Role overview
This position supports nursing operations through two core functions: staffing and scheduling. The role helps patient care units understand workforce needs and available staffing support across the Department of Nursing on a shift-by-shift basis.
The clerk also reviews staffing recommendation reports to help distribute available resources appropriately. In addition, the position helps orient nurse managers, nursing supervisors, and registered nurses to staffing procedures.
Working in coordination with the supervisor of the staffing office and nurse managers, the clerk assists with workload analysis and staffing or scheduling recommendations for assigned areas. The role includes creating base schedules and maintaining posted employee schedules.
This job also involves close coordination with Human Resources regarding open, vacant, and filled positions within the Department of Nursing. The work must be carried out with strong problem-solving ability and a commitment to ongoing self-development in the role.

Qualifications
A high school diploma or GED is required. The ideal candidate should have a working understanding of computer systems, strong keyboarding ability, and practical experience with Windows-based tools, LAN usage, and intranet/internet navigation.
Additional qualifications include proficiency with word processing and spreadsheets, the ability to build effective working relationships, strong verbal and written communication skills, and comfort handling frequent and complex interpersonal interactions.
The role also calls for solid organizational and problem-solving abilities, independence in day-to-day work, and the capacity to prioritize effectively while meeting deadlines in a setting with frequent interruptions and shifting workloads.
Schedule and employment details
This is a nonexempt, part-time role in the Nursing department. Benefits are eligible. The schedule is 48 hours per pay period.
Shift details are 11:00 a.m. to 7:00 p.m., with days varying. The weekend rotation is every fourth weekend, with hours from 4:45 a.m. to 1:15 p.m. This is an on-site position; remote work is not offered. International assignment status: no.
